I am running Recon's with their supplied HIDs. I got an amazing deal from another awesome forum member.

I am still tweaking the aim of the headlights and am currently shooting pretty low at the ground so I don't blind anyone. I will be adjusting them up some over the next week or so, and if I start getting flashed, I will lower them down some.

HIDs in the low beam projectors with halogens in the high beam currently. Any lost light directly in front of the truck is filled in by my 5000k HID fog lights I ordered from Jon_To.

I am thinking that the HIDs in the headlights are lower than 5k because my fogs are bluer than the head lights.

Installation is pretty easy with this set-up. I have not wired in the halo's or the LED lights yet, I am planning on pulling everything this week and cleaning up the wiring, mounting everything cleanly, and getting everything just where I like it. After that I will be posting pictures.

I don't think that the cutoff on these projectors is super clean though, like everyone says that projectors are. As I am still adjusting, this may be me more than the lights, only time will tell. Pictures will show this, when I post them.
